+/*
+ * CPU test
+ * Branch instructions: b, bl, bc
+ *
+ * The first 2 instructions (b, bl) are verified by jumping
+ * to a fixed address and checking whether control was transfered
+ * to that very point. For the bl instruction the value of the
+ * link register is checked as well (using mfspr).
+ * To verify the bc instruction various combinations of the BI/BO
+ * fields, the CTR and the condition register values are
+ * checked. The list of such combinations is pre-built and
+ * linked in U-Boot at build time.
+ */

+/*
+ * CPU test
+ * Condition register istructions: mtcr, mfcr, mcrxr,
+ * crand, crandc, cror, crorc, crxor,
+ * crnand, crnor, creqv, mcrf
+ *
+ * The mtcrf/mfcr instructions is tested by loading different
+ * values into the condition register (mtcrf), moving its value
+ * to a general-purpose register (mfcr) and comparing this value
+ * with the expected one.
+ * The mcrxr instruction is tested by loading a fixed value
+ * into the XER register (mtspr), moving XER value to the
+ * condition register (mcrxr), moving it to a general-purpose
+ * register (mfcr) and comparing the value of this register with
+ * the expected one.
+ * The rest of instructions is tested by loading a fixed
+ * value into the condition register (mtcrf), executing each
+ * instruction several times to modify all 4-bit condition
+ * fields, moving the value of the conditional register to a
+ * general-purpose register (mfcr) and comparing it with the
+ * expected one.
+ */

+/*
+ * CPU test
+ * Load instructions: lbz(x)(u), lhz(x)(u), lha(x)(u), lwz(x)(u)
+ *
+ * All operations are performed on a 16-byte array. The array
+ * is 4-byte aligned. The base register points to offset 8.
+ * The immediate offset (index register) ranges in [-8 ... +7].
+ * The test cases are composed so that they do not
+ * cause alignment exceptions.
+ * The test contains a pre-built table describing all test cases.
+ * The table entry contains:
+ * the instruction opcode, the array contents, the value of the index
+ * register and the expected value of the destination register.
+ * After executing the instruction, the test verifies the
+ * value of the destination register and the value of the base
+ * register (it must change for "load with update" instructions).
+ */

+/*
+ * CPU test
+ * Store instructions: stb(x)(u), sth(x)(u), stw(x)(u)
+ *
+ * All operations are performed on a 16-byte array. The array
+ * is 4-byte aligned. The base register points to offset 8.
+ * The immediate offset (index register) ranges in [-8 ... +7].
+ * The test cases are composed so that they do not
+ * cause alignment exceptions.
+ * The test contains a pre-built table describing all test cases.
+ * The table entry contains:
+ * the instruction opcode, the value of the index register and
+ * the value of the source register. After executing the
+ * instruction, the test verifies the contents of the array
+ * and the value of the base register (it must change for "store
+ * with update" instructions).
+ */
